Can I get a Dubai Police Clearance Certificate with an unsettled fine in Abu Dhabi?
Hello,
I have an unsettled fine on my Emirates ID for crossing the road without using a pedestrian crossing, amounting to 260 AED in Abu Dhabi.
Can I obtain a Dubai Police Clearance Certificate?
Hello,
Fines or legal issues in the UAE can affect your ability to obtain a Police Clearance Certificate (PCC) from Dubai or any other Emirate.
If you have unsettled fines, including traffic violations (like the one you mentioned in Abu Dhabi), you may not be eligible to receive the Police Clearance Certificate (PCC) until those fines are cleared.
The UAE has a unified system for tracking fines and legal matters across all emirates. Therefore, an outstanding fine in one emirate can affect your clearance certificate in another.
However, the chances of rejection are lower depending on the gravity of the offense. You may check with the police to confirm and then proceed to apply for the PCC.
